NCT ID: NCT00664261
Eligibility Criteria: DISEASE CHARACTERISTICS: * Parents or guardians meeting the following criteria: * Self-identified as smokers on the baseline survey * Must have a child who is seen by a pediatrician in a participating practice * Child must not have a medically emergent condition that requires transfer outside the practice for immediate medical intervention * Must be present at the child's healthcare visit * Pediatric practice meeting the following criteria: * Participates in the Pediatric Research in Office Settings (PROS) network * Practice manager and a majority of pediatricians are willing to implement a tobacco control strategy for parental smokers * Cares for at least 2,000 families * Located in a geographically distinct location to minimize contamination effects of the intervention * No practices at the same geographic location PATIENT CHARACTERISTICS: * Have a telephone at home (parent or guardian) * Able to speak English (parent or guardian) * Have a working fax machine (practice) PRIOR CONCURRENT THERAPY: * No prior enrollment in this study during a previous visit to the pediatric healthcare clinician (parent or guardian) * No prior participation in phase II focus groups or other pilot tobacco control studies (practice) * No active enrollment of patients onto other PROS trials (practice)
Healthy Volunteers: False
Sex: ALL
